回复 :It is a great film by a great director.Kira Muratova has never been given her due in the Soviet and post-Soviet Russia.In the "Long Good Bye" she depicts a seemingly banal story of a jealous and possessive mother (brilliantly acted by Zinaida Sharko) and her poor aloof and lonely son (the only cinematic role by the talented O. Vladimirsky). The story - which is nothing extraordinary in itself - grows into the wonderful and frightening analysis of alienation between genders and generations on the background of the even more frighteningly bleak and dehumanized Soviet reality.Kira Muratova shows the tiny details of everyday Soviet life,and, again , banal as they are ,they are a hair-raising horror.The dialogue is deliberately laconic and void of any sense, showing the ever-growing people's inability to communicate and understand each other.The sound track ( by another under-estimated talent, Oleg Karavaichuk)adds to the atmosphere of hopeless and meaningless existence.Of course,Sasha (the name of the protagonist),will leave his despotic ( but loving!) mother sooner or later, but where for? 回复 :Maggie Rainbow Leeward and Mary cannot even agree on their three year old daughter's name anymore. Mary is a hardworking nurse who dreams of only one thing changing her life. She resents her husband for being an irresponsible, overgrown adolescent, incapable of holding down a job. Leeward is an atypical, idealistic musician who fancies himself a misunderstood artist and a New Age visionary. Enter Lilas, a 19 year old French artist and the daughter of a world famous painter, who is trying to make it in New York and get away from an overbearing mother. When the bubbly young woman moves into the couple's tiny Chinatown apartment, their already fragile balance is upset even further. Between surrealism, unusual characters, art and magic tricks, Swim Little Fish Swim is a dreamlike journey from childhood to adulthood.@m.yakutv.cc
回复 :冷漠的面孔,行进的人群,那一抹抹红色点缀着布拉格街头的寒冷,让温暖流淌在匆忙的交错过往之间。车站自是离别伤感之所,身为道桥扳道员的父亲(Vladimír Javorský 饰)抱着儿子拉多(Ladislav Ondrej 饰)穿梭在离别的人群之中,看他们喜乐哀伤诀别亲人、诀别爱人、诀别曾留下足迹的城市。父子俩的生活简单质朴,幸福却从未因家庭的不完整而有半点缺失。儿子祈求第二天去父亲的工作场所,谁曾想这却是一个改变很多人一生的约定……本片荣获2003年棕榈泉国际短片电影节最佳影片奖、2003美国温馨电影展(HeartLand Film Festival)水晶心奖。
